Our new home had an existing propane tank to heat the pool and spa. The tank was with another service provider and after reading about many bad experiences with that provider, we decided to go with Discount Propane. They were very professional from start to finish. When we called they asked us about the propane tank and explained that they were required to give the old propane company 2 days written notice of their intent to install a new tank on our property. We agreed to this and had an appointment set up immediately. Based on our research, the estimate they gave us to install and fill a new tank was very competitive.
When the tech came out to do the job he informed us that we actually owned the tank on our property, so we would not need to pay for a new tank to be installed. This cut the cost of the job by 2/3 what we were quoted. I'm sure a dishonest company could have just installed a new tank, hauled off the old tank, and charged us the full amount, especially since we were not expecting to own the tank on our property. Needless to say, we were very pleased and impressed by this service! I should also add that the tech was very prompt and arrived at the scheduled appointment time.
